It can't be a hardware issue because it happens on various machines with completely different specs,and since vista worked fine it has to be a Windows 7 issue.
saw something interesting in the thread you posted:to try windows vista drivers instead Windows 7
If you have any other suggestion will be happy to test.
Someone who has this issue should try SP1 and see if it's fixed.